Helpful Tips

  • Choose the right bread: A round sourdough or boule works best since it holds its shape and has a sturdy crust.
  • Score and hollow carefully: Cut a circle in the top and scoop out just enough bread to fit the Brie wheel without puncturing the bottom.
  • Add toppings after baking: A drizzle of honey, fresh herbs, or chopped nuts makes it extra festive once it’s hot from the oven.

Cranberry Brie Bread Bowl

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 35 minutes
Course Appetizer
Cuisine American
Servings 10 servings
Calories 123 kcal

Ingredients
  

  • 1 round bread loaf
  • 1 triple cream brie wheel
  • 1/2 cup whole berry cranberry sauce
  • 1 teaspoon fresh rosemary chopped
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• Salt and fresh ground pepper to taste

Instructions
 

  • Preheat oven to 350°F.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  • Cut the top off the bread and carve out the inside so the wheel of brie will fit inside and the bread doesn’t come up more than ¼” above the cheese.
  • Slice into the bread at 1” intervals all the way around the circle so pieces can be pulled out easily.
  • Brush the inside of the bread with olive oil. Season with salt and pepper.
  • Cut the rind off the top of the brie and place the wheel in the bread bowl.
  • Sprinkle on the rosemary. Spoon the cranberry sauce over the brie.
  • Put the top of the bread bowl back on and set on the baking sheet. You can place the other pieces of bread taken from inside the bowl on the baking sheet as well.
  • Bake for about 20 minutes, until the cheese is fully melted.
  • Serve hot.
